Barberry and Broadleaf Cattail Physical Information

Barberry and Broadleaf Cattail physical information is very important for comparison. Barberry height is 120.00 cm and width 120.00 cm whereas Broadleaf Cattail height is 182.88 cm and width 91.44 cm. The color specification of Barberry and Broadleaf Cattail are as follows:

  • Barberry flower color: Yellow

  • Barberry leaf color: Green and Dark Green

  • Broadleaf Cattail flower color: Sienna and Chocolate

  • Broadleaf Cattail leaf color: Green
